Output ec38eade17760c38b731b31cdbe7e0d850f23429a28a04dacf4a08912aa0c7cb:4

value
34571193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fadb7e1789a3cbcde766b54db1b612a0bbc9582 OP_EQUAL
address
3DL7r4gEqBgN4TarTD5ysf6ERCNMufMUmG
transaction
ec38eade17760c38b731b31cdbe7e0d850f23429a28a04dacf4a08912aa0c7cb